Mesothelioma Settlements and Mesothelioma Lawyers

Asbestos lawyers are committed to helping victims and families get the financial compensation they are entitled to. These attorneys are employed by national companies with access to asbestos databases and a track record of winning significant cases and settlements.

They help mesothelioma patients bring a personal injury lawsuit or wrongful death lawsuit against the companies that exposed them. Most cases are settled prior to trial.

Victims and their families are able to file several types of mesothelioma lawsuits. These include personal injury, wrongful deaths, and trust fund claims. Most mesothelioma lawsuits are filed individually rather than as class action lawsuits. This is due to the fact that it has been demonstrated that mesothelioma sufferers receive more compensation in individual lawsuits than they do from settlements for class actions. The money earned from a lawsuit will be paid to the plaintiffs after the case has been settled. If medical providers have imposed liens, these have to be paid prior the funds being released.

Finding the financial support you need

Getting the financial support you require can ease your stress during treatment, help pay for medical expenses and help you meet your financial goals. Mesothelioma compensation could help you pay for your past and future care medical bills, legal costs and lost wages, loss of earning capacity as well as pain and suffering and other damages. The amount you get is according to the state you reside in and the type of mesothelioma. There are three kinds of mesothelioma claims that include personal injury, wrongful death and trust funds. In a personal injury lawsuit you seek to recover compensation from the person who caused your illness. This is the most frequent mesothelioma lawsuit. In the case of wrongful death, claims are filed by family members of mesothelioma victims and seek compensation from the company or companies responsible for the victim's death. A mesothelioma trust claim is filed through one of the many asbestos trust funds that have been established by the government or individual asbestos companies.

A lawsuit could take years to resolve. A fair settlement could be difficult to obtain. Certain asbestos companies try to delay the process by filing frivolous lawsuits. Your mesothelioma lawyer has experience in deterring these tactics and defeating them.

There are different laws that apply based on where you live and what type of asbestos exposure you have had. Certain states have short statutes of limitations, whereas others have longer timeframes to bring a lawsuit.

A mesothelioma case can last for a long time. Judges may speed up the trial if the plaintiff has a short life expectancy or is in a grave condition. The presiding judge will determine if there are grounds to accelerate the trial and the court will order the defendant to respond to any claims made by the plaintiff.

Veterans have access to the top mesothelioma experts in the nation through the VA healthcare system. They can also be eligible for disability compensation. The VA also offers special nursing care for mesothelioma patients. Asbestos manufacturers have hid the dangers of their products for decades which caused many victims to suffer. They knew that asbestos was dangerous and could cause death, yet they continued to use asbestos claim in their homes, buildings, ships and vehicles. Many of these companies have now gone bankrupt and their assets are being put into trust funds. These trust funds give money to mesothelioma victims, asbestosis patients and other asbestos-related diseases.
